A California jury found Meta and YouTube designed addictive products that harmed young people. The plaintiff was awarded damages of $6m; Meta to pay 70% and YouTube the remainder.
Transport workers in the Philippines are on strike over the price of fuel driven by surging oil prices as the Middle East continues. The Filipino government which declared an energy state of emergency this week has introduced fuel subsidies and free bus rides for affected commuters, but protesters say the measures are not enough.
And the boss of Air Canada is under pressure to resign, after releasing a condolence message for the recent deaths of two pilots in English only. One of the pilots killed in Sunday's collision at LaGuardia Airport was from French-speaking Quebec.
